Dodgers Pitcher Julio Urias Won't Be Charged In Domestic Violence Investigation
The Office of the Los Angeles City Attorney will not file misdemeanor charges against Dodgers pitcher Julio Urias. Swiss Court Suspends IAAF's Discriminatory Ruling Against Caster Semenya
Switzerland’s top court has temporarily suspended the IAAF’s discriminatory ruling against South African runner Caster Semenya, meaning she will be allowed to compete in the 800m event without taking medication to suppress her body’s natural levels of testosterone.
